Crafting Custom Dredge Solutions That Reshape Waterways

Waterways rarely present uniform challenges. Sediment composition, depth requirements, environmental sensitivity, and operational constraints vary wildly from one site to the next. Off-the-shelf dredging gear simply can’t account for these nuances. That’s why our engineering process begins with a blank slate—we listen to the water, study its behavior, and design equipment that fits the job rather than forcing the job to fit the equipment. The result is a dredge system shaped specifically for that stretch of river, harbor, or canal.

This custom approach extends beyond the cutterhead or pump selection. We frequently develop novel suction configurations, adjustable spud systems, and portable plant setups that allow work in tight spaces or shallow reaches other contractors avoid. A recent project involved retrofitting a compact dredge with a low-turbidity shroud to protect a spawning ground, achieving navigable depth without disrupting the ecosystem. These built-to-purpose solutions come from a workshop where fabrication and field feedback are constantly in dialogue, refining every component until it performs reliably in harsh, real-world conditions.

The impact on waterways is tangible and lasting. Channels that once silted up predictably now maintain their depth for years, slashing maintenance cycles. Ports that couldn’t accommodate modern vessels expand their capacity without major shoreline reconstruction. And sensitive habitats remain intact because we design disturbance precisely, not as an afterthought. By reshaping waterways with tools made for their unique contours, we create infrastructure that supports both commerce and conservation for the long haul.

Innovations That Keep Sediment Moving Efficiently

Over the years, the challenge of keeping sediment in motion without excessive energy or environmental disruption has sparked some clever engineering. One standout approach is the use of hydrodynamic amplifiers—subtle structural additions that harness the flow’s own energy to prevent buildup. These systems, often integrated into channels or pipelines, create localized turbulence that lifts particles just enough to keep them traveling without requiring major pumps or constant maintenance.

Another shift has come from material science, with coatings that reduce friction and discourage adhesion. Instead of relying solely on mechanical force, these surfaces make it harder for sediment to settle in the first place. By mimicking natural textures found in riverbeds or adapting lotus-leaf-like hydrophobicity, engineers have cut down on clogs and extended the intervals between cleanings. It’s a quieter innovation—more about surface chemistry than brute force—but it’s changing how long systems can run uninterrupted.

Real-time monitoring paired with adaptive controls has also pushed efficiency further. Sensors that detect sediment concentration or flow velocity can now trigger subtle adjustments—like vibrating a channel wall momentarily or altering the flow path—before a blockage even forms. This predictive approach, rooted in data rather than static design, reduces the need for downtime and makes sediment transport far more responsive to changing conditions.
